About the role
<p>We are recruiting a Country Social Relations Manager for France positioned in the HR Consulting France team. The HR Consulting team in France is part of the EMEA (Europe, Middle East and Africa) HR Consulting organization and is an exciting and evolving team of HR professionals who support managers and employees with a myriad of questions relating to the experience of employees and managers.</p><p> </p><p>This opportunity will allow you to be the leader of social relations in France and also to contribute to the coordination of social relations in Europe.</p><p> </p><p>Microsoft's mission is to enable every person and every organization on the planet to achieve more. <h3>Responsibilities</h3>
<p><strong>Employee Relations</strong></p><ul><li>Directs the diagnostics and resolution of issues with increasing complexity, visibility and risk related to policy or culture concerns/violations and incident or threat response, independently or by collaborating with managers, peers in Human Resources and Legal profession as appropriate; recommends solutions to address issues from a systematic perspective (e.g., establishing new principles/tools) while prioritizing employee experiences to maintain a safe and professional work environment.</li><li>Assists/Partners with Employee Relations Investigations Team (ERIT) or Office of Legal Compliance (OLC) in investigations of serious cases and implements appropriate remediation in conjunction with a business, region, or geography; may lead the investigations for a business, region, or geography where resources are limited.
